Trusted by engineers across multiple sectors, this 0.636" thick 316 stainless steel stock sheet, measuring 17" in width and 33" in length, provides superior performance in corrosive and high-pressure hydraulic environments. Its inherent passivation layer, due to molybdenum content, ensures excellent resistance to pitting and crevice corrosion, making it suitable for marine, chemical processing, and food and beverage industries. The material's high tensile strength and ductility allow for reliable fabrication of critical hydraulic manifolds, pump housings, and valve bodies.
